Black & Decker Agrees to Sell European Security Hardware Business to Assa Abloy

    TOWSON, Md., March 18 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 -- The Black & Decker
Corporation (NYSE: BDK) announced today that it has signed an agreement to
sell its European Security Hardware Business to Assa Abloy for $108 million.
The European Security Hardware Business, which includes the brand names DOM,
Nemef and Corbin, had net sales in 2002 of approximately $102 million.  The
sale is subject to regulatory approval and is not expected to have a material
effect on the Corporation's financial results for 2003.
